.highlight-wrapper{display:flex;flex-direction:column;max-width:1440px;margin:0 auto}.highlight-wrapper .top-section{display:flex;flex-direction:column;padding:64px 32px 32px;gap:20px}.highlight-wrapper .top-section.title-left{align-items:start;text-align:left}.highlight-wrapper .top-section.title-center{align-items:center;text-align:center}.highlight-wrapper .top-section.title-right{align-items:end;text-align:right}.highlight-wrapper .top-section h2{color:#121212;font-size:32px;font-weight:400;line-height:130%;letter-spacing:.6px;margin:unset;font-family:DM Sans,sans-serif}.highlight-wrapper .top-section p{color:#121212;font-size:18px;font-weight:400;line-height:1.8;letter-spacing:.6px;margin:unset;width:800px}.highlight-wrapper .technical-section{width:100%;padding:32px;position:relative}.highlight-wrapper .technical-section .technical-tile{display:flex;flex-direction:column;width:100%}.highlight-wrapper .technical-section .technical-tile .image-wrapper{aspect-ratio:1 / 1;width:100%;overflow:hidden}.highlight-wrapper .technical-section .technical-tile img{width:100%;height:100%;object-fit:cover;object-position:center}.highlight-wrapper .technical-section .technical-tile .content-wrapper{padding:20px;display:flex;flex-direction:column;gap:16px}.highlight-wrapper .technical-section .technical-tile .content-wrapper h3{color:#121212;font-size:18px;font-weight:400;line-height:1.3;letter-spacing:.6px;margin:unset;font-family:DM Sans,sans-serif}.highlight-wrapper .technical-section .technical-tile .content-wrapper .descriptions{color:#121212;font-size:14px;font-weight:400;line-height:1.8;letter-spacing:.6px;display:flex;flex-direction:column;gap:20px}.highlight-wrapper .technical-section .technical-tile .content-wrapper .descriptions p{margin:unset}.highlight-wrapper .technical-section .technical-tile .content-wrapper .descriptions a{text-decoration:underline;color:unset}.highlight-wrapper .technical-section .swiper-button{height:52px;width:36px;display:flex;align-items:center;justify-content:center;position:absolute;top:50%;z-index:1;opacity:.64;background:#fff;box-shadow:0 4px 12px #0000000a;cursor:pointer}.highlight-wrapper .technical-section .swiper-button.swiper-prev{left:32px;transform:rotate(180deg)}.highlight-wrapper .technical-section .swiper-button.swiper-next{right:32px}.highlight-wrapper .technical-section .swiper-button.disabled_swiper_button{display:none}.highlight-wrapper .storytelling-section{display:flex;flex-direction:column;padding:32px 0}.highlight-wrapper .storytelling-section .storytelling-tile{display:flex;padding:32px;gap:32px;position:relative}.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per_mb{flex:1;width:100%;aspect-ratio:1 / 1;display:none;overflow:hidden}.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per{flex:1;width:100%;aspect-ratio:1 / 1}.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per img,.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per_mb img{width:100%;height:100%;object-fit:cover}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.image-wrapper_mb img{width:100%;aspect-ratio:1 / 1;object-fit:cover;overflow:hidden}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per{flex:1;display:flex;flex-direction:column;justify-content:center;gap:20px}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per .info-wrapper{display:flex;flex-direction:column;justify-content:center;gap:20px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per .info-wrapper{padding:20px 48px}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per h3{color:#121212;font-size:28px;font-weight:400;line-height:1.3;letter-spacing:.6px;font-family:DM Sans,sans-serif;margin:unset}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per .descriptions{color:#121212;font-size:18px;font-weight:400;line-height:1.8;letter-spacing:.6px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art.content-left a{color:unset}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art.content-left .content-wrapper{order:-1}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art.content-left p{margin:unset}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.image-wrapper{width:100%;aspect-ratio:2 / 1;max-height:672px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.content-wrapper{position:absolute;top:0;display:flex;width:448px;height:100%;flex-direction:column;justify-content:center;gap:20px;padding:20px 64px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op.content-left .content-wrapper{align-items:start;text-align:left}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op.content-right .content-wrapper{align-items:end;text-align:right;right:0}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op{padding:0;margin:32px}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per .descriptions a{text-decoration:underline;color:unset}.highlight-wrapper .p:not(:last-of-type){margin-bottom:20px}.highlight-wrapper .metafield-rich_text_field{display:flex;flex-direction:column;gap:20px}.highlight-wrapper .metafield-rich_text_field p{margin:unset}.highlight-wrapper .metafield-rich_text_field a{text-decoration:underline}@media screen and (max-width: 768px){.highlight-wrapper .top-section{padding:64px 16px 32px}.highlight-wrapper .top-section h2{font-size:28px}.highlight-wrapper .top-section p{width:unset;font-size:16px}.highlight-wrapper .technical-section{padding:32px 0}.highlight-wrapper .technical-section .swiper-button{display:none}.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per_mb{display:block}.highlight-wrapper .storytelling-section .storytelling-tile .image-wrapper{display:none}.highlight-wrapper .storytelling-section{padding:0}.highlight-wrapper .storytelling-section .storytelling-tile{padding:32px 18px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op{margin:32px 18px;padding:0}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.content-wrapper{padding:20px;width:100%}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.content-wrapper .descriptions{width:unset}.highlight-wrapper .storytelling-section .storytelling-tile{flex-direction:column;gap:20px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art.content-left a{order:unset;color:unset}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art.content-left .content-wrapper{order:unset}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per h3{font-size:18px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.content-wrapper h3{font-size:20px}.highlight-wrapper .storytelling-section .storytelling-tile .content-wrapper .descriptions{font-size:14px}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per .info-wrapper,.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per h3,.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per .descriptions{padding:0}.highlight-wrapper .storytelling-section .storytelling-tile.tile-apart .content-wrapper .descriptions p,.highlight-wrapper .storytelling-section .storytelling-tile.tile-ontop .content-wrapper .descriptions p{margin:unset}}
/*# sourceMappingURL=/cdn/shop/t/359/assets/highlight-section.css.map */
